Check your change!

I work in retail and twice today, two customers handed me a €1 coin instead of a new £1 and the other day, I was given one in my change - I asked for it to be changed

I wonder how many others have been given a €1 coin instead of a new pound coin? They look very similar.

It's going to get worse in the summer when more people tend to go on holiday. Then once the single colour £1 coins are withdrawn.

I know some foreign coins look very similar, but I think this is going to be the worst example
